Images shown are for reference only. Parts should be matched by part number. Contact us to help find your part.

TY00591-74875-81

Price: $24.27


EYE BOLT - CHAIN ANCHOR

Details

Also listed as TY00591-74875-81 TY 00591-74875-81 TY005917487581 TY 005917487581 TOYOTA00591-74875-81 TOYOTA 00591-74875-81 TOYOTA005917487581 TOYOTA 005917487581 TY59174875-81 TOYOTA59174875-81 TY 59174875-81 TY 591-74875-81 TOYOTA 591-74875-81 TY591-74875-81 TOYOTA591-74875-81 591-74875-81 591-74875-81 59174875-81 005917487581

Customer reviews

TY00591-74876-81

KO34B-72-13510
$97.07

TY00591-74874-81

KO34B-72-11150
$153.36

TY00591-74872-81

KO34B-64-51140
$21.14

TY00591-74878-81

YT909931402
$12.72